    Abstract: Disclosed is a thermoelectric composite material includes a thermoelectric material including crystal grains; and a MXene inserted at boundaries of the crystal grains consisting of the thermoelectric material. Accordingly, the thermoelectric composite material may have a reduced thermal conductivity and an increased electrical conductivity. Furthermore, mechanical properties of the thermoelectric composite material may be improved. Thus, the thermoelectric composite material may improve the thermoelectric ability of a thermoelectric module including the same. A method of manufacturing the thermoelectric composite material includes coating MXene on a surface of a thermoelectric material powder including crystal grains; and sintering the thermoelectric material powder coated with the MXene to form a sintered body including the MXene inserted at boundaries of the crystal grains consisting of the thermoelectric material.

    Abstract: Disclosed is a system for integrally treating a composite waste gas including nitrogen oxides (NOx and N2O), chlorofluorocarbons (CFCs), hydrochlorofluorocarbons (HCFCs), h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s), and perfluorinated compounds (PFCs). The system includes a first wet processor configured to wash and adsorb dust including gases, SOx, and ash dissolved in water, a decomposing reactor configured to receive waste gas processed in the first wet processor and process nitrogen oxides (NOx and N2O), fluorocarbons (CFCs), hydrochlorofluorocarbons (HCFCs), hydrofluorocarbons (HFCs), and perfluorinated compounds (PFCs) in the waste gas, and a second wet processor configured to receive the waste gas processed in the decomposing reactor and wash and adsorb the received waste gas. The system can efficiently treat a large amount of composite waste gas.

    Abstract: Provided is a self-resonance tuning piezoelectric energy harvester. The self-resonance tuning piezoelectric energy harvester includes a piezoelectric beam which extends along a horizontal direction, a fixing element which fixes two ends of the piezoelectric beam, and a mass which is connected to the piezoelectric beam movably along the piezoelectric beam, wherein the mass includes a through-hole through which the piezoelectric beam passes, and makes the movement through the through-hole. According to the principle of continuous movement to the resonance position, the mass of the self-resonance tuning piezoelectric energy harvester induces the piezoelectric beam to generate displacement to the maximum and maximize the electricity production capacity of the piezoelectric energy harvester.

    Abstract: A method for manufacturing a thermoelectric material is provided. According to the method, a first shaped body is formed from a thermoelectric powder, of which a crystal has a layer structure. An extruded body is formed by extruding the first shaped body. A plurality of cut-off pieces are formed by cutting the extruded body along a cross-section perpendicular to an extrusion direction. A second shaped body is formed by stacking and pressing the cut-off pieces along a direction perpendicular to the extrusion direction. According to the above, a thermoelectric ability of a thermoelectric material and an efficiency for manufacturing a thermoelectric module may be improved.

    Abstract: Provided is a dielectric layer that has a rock salt structure in a room temperature stable phase. The dielectric layer is made of a compound having a chemical formula of BexM1-xO, where M includes one of alkaline earth metals and x has a value greater than 0 and less than 0.5.

    Abstract: Disclosed herein is a smart wearable lens mounted with an all-solid-state thin film secondary battery including a flexible substrate, a cathode current collector, a cathode, a solid electrolyte, an anode, and an anode current collector. The smart wearable lens mounted with the all-solid-state thin film secondary battery may be stably and continuously supplied with power and has a low self-discharge rate. In addition, the smart wearable lens may minimize aversion when humans are wearing the smart wearable lens and be suitably used for a curved lens, especially a micro-lens such as a contact lens.

    Abstract: A capacitor for a semiconductor memory element includes a lower electrode, a dielectric layer disposed on the lower electrode and including titanium oxide, and an upper electrode disposed on the dielectric layer. The lower electrode includes a first metal and a second metal, the first metal including at least one selected from the group consisting of platinum (Pt), osmium (Os), rhodium (Rh) and palladium (Pd), the second metal including at least one selected from the group consisting of ruthenium (Ru) and iridium (Ir).

    Abstract: A centering device for determining a position of a vehicle includes free roller parts configured to respectively seat left and right vehicle wheels of the vehicle. A driving body pushes the vehicle wheels when the vehicle is seated on the free roller parts. The centering device may be simply and rapidly installed on a floor with a minimal height. Thus, complicated construction is avoided. The centering device also has a plurality of sensors and a sensor cleaner on a first plate and a second plate. The first and second plates are driven at the same time, in opposite directions to center the vehicle.

    Abstract: Disclosed is a manganese tin oxide-based transparent conducting oxide (TCO) with an optimized composition, which has low surface roughness, low sheet resistance and high transmittance even when deposited at room temperature, a multilayer transparent conductive film using the same and a method for fabricating the same. The manganese tin oxide-based transparent conducting oxide has a composition of MnxSn1-xO (0<x?0.055), and the multilayer transparent conductive film includes: a manganese tin oxide-based transparent conducting oxide having a composition of MnxSn1-xO (0<x?0.055); a metal thin film deposited on the manganese tin oxide-based transparent conducting oxide; and a manganese tin oxide-based transparent conducting oxide having a composition of MnxSn1-xO (0<x?0.055) deposited on the metal thin film.

    Abstract: A method of fabricating a cathode for a thin film battery includes depositing a cathode active material on a substrate, and crystallizing the cathode active material by irradiating laser onto the cathode active material. The cathode active material may be deposited on the substrate at normal temperature, and a light and easily processable polymer substrate may be used by crystallizing the cathode active material at low temperature using laser. A thin film battery including the cathode fabricated by the above method has excellent charging/discharging characteristics such as high discharge capacity.

    Abstract: The present disclosure provides a gas sensor including: a substrate; an electrode formed on the substrate; and a gas-sensing layer formed on the electrode, wherein the gas-sensing layer is a self-heating nanocolumnar structure having nanocolumns formed on the electrode and inclined with respect to the electrode with an angle of 60-89° and gas diffusion pores formed between the nanocolumns. The gas sensor according to the present disclosure requires no additional heater since it self-heats owing to the nanocolumnar structure and exhibits superior gas sensitivity even when no heat is applied from outside. Also, it can be mounted on mobile devices such as mobile phones because it consumes less power.
